Dead Rising 2 confirm delayed

Written by David Stellmack


Will now be targeted for end of September
Capcom is now officially confirming that Dead Rising 2 will not arrive as originally scheduled on August 31st in North America and September 3rd in Europe. Instead, the title is being pushed back till September 28th in North America and October 1st in Europe.

No additional details have been released as to the reason for the delay. Whispers from the shadows suggest that it might be nothing more than a tactical marketing decision; but we believe there is likely more to it than that.
